dc.description.abstract | Banana belongsto the familyMusaceae and genus Musa. After harvest ofthe fruit,fibre could be extracted fromthepseudostemwhichis an agricultural wasteand could be used forvarious textile purposes. The present studywasundertakentoseethesuitabilityofikatdyed banana blends forfurnishings. Banana fibre was blended with viscose rayon intwo proportions of60:40and40:60andtwotypesofyarnsin45 tax were spun on cotton system. Two weft ikat designs suitable for furnishingswere evolved. Boththe blended yarnswere tied according to the designs and dyed with natural dyes (Natural indigo, Myrobolan and Chawali—kodi)asperthedesigns. Plainweavefabricwaswoven with2/ 205cotton yarn as warp and theblendedyarn as weftona frame loom. The fabric samples were tested fortheircolourfastness properties and costwascalculated.Theacceptabilityofthefabricsampleswasassessed by a panel offifty members constituting the postgraduate students and staffofHomeScienceCollege,ANGRAU,Hyderabad.The collecteddata wasanalysedusingonewayanalysisofvariance. xii Laboratorytestsforcolourfastnessrevealedthatblueandorange colourshad‘excellent‘fastness,whereas,yellowcolourhad'fair'fastness tosunlightandwashing.Allthethreecolourshadabetterrubfastnessin dry condition than inwetcondition. Subjective evaluation revealed thatsixty percentand forty eight per cent ofthe respondents were aware of blended fabrics of bast fibre originandarticlesmadefrombanana fibrerespectively.lkattechniquewas knownto majorityofthe respondents. Theblendedfabricsofbanana-viscosein40:60ratioweregraded asfabricswithbetterlustre,drapeandtexturehence, bettersuitedtothe purpose of furnishings than the 60 : 40 banana-viscose blend. The monocolourwithitsnaturalcolourcombinationanditsdesignwerepreferred to the double colourcombination and its design. Among all, the sample withbanana-viscose4O:60blendproportionandmonocolourdesignwas. preferredbestbecauseofitsbetterappearanceintermsoftexture,lustre, drape, colourand design. | en_US |
